**Summary**:**About the Role**:Li-HybridAs part of the Internal Consulting team, you have the opportunity to work on projects that drive growth and help improve and extend people’s lives.The Internal Consulting team is tasked with supporting the implementation of complex transformations that drive revenue growth, improve costs, increase access to our medicines and build capabilities for the future. We have teams based in Mexico, Ireland, India and the US operating as a united team.The Consulting Manager - Internal Consulting at Novartis is responsible for supporting business projects or workstreams of larger projects aligned to the US Enterprise or functional plan. This role supports the Internal Consulting team in the US, while collaborating with the Novartis US (commercial) organization, People & Organization; Data, Digital and IT; and other functions.**Key Responsibilities**:- Utilize consulting frameworks and analytical methods to support defining problem statements and an approach to address the problem statement. Conduct in-depth analysis of processes to identify pain points and map areas for improvement. Generate actionable insights based on thorough evaluation of qualitative and quantitative data and trends.- Co-create and clearly communicate recommendations and implementation plans to optimize business models and operational processes. Develop and support change management execution to enable organizational transformations.- Engage with stakeholders to support smooth transitions and adoption of business changes. Leverage AI tools (Copilot and ChatGPT) to enable business analysis and creation of outputs.- Manage consulting projects or workstreams of larger projects, driving timely and budget-conscious delivery.- Support project leaders to achieve successful outcomes, with solutions designed and implemented according to agreed-upon consulting methodologies. Manage project deliverables within the project’s framework, addressing risks as necessary.**Main Requirements**:-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ration, Management, or related fields.- Proficiency in business English (B2-C1)- 6+ years of experience utilizing core consulting skills, demonstrating analytical and strategic thinking, problem-solving, strong communication and interpersonal skills, adaptability, and proficiency in program and project management, as well as relevant industry tools and methodologies. Proven track record in leading process improvement projects, driving strategic initiatives, and developing internal talent across various industries and geographies.- Minimum of 2 years in management consulting at a reputed global (e.g., Strategy, Big4, ZS, IQVIA) or boutique/local consulting firm.- Experience working with US, demonstrating an understanding of regional business dynamics and cultural nuances. Proven ability to successfully collaborate and manage remote teams to achieve strategic objectives.**Desirable requirements**:- In-depth knowledge of the pharmaceutical and life sciences sector, particularly in the US market, including an understanding of industry dynamics, specific challenges, and regulatory requirements.- Project Management Professional (PMP) certification or equivalent.- Post-graduate degree, such as an MBA.- Additional certifications in AI, change management, design thinking, etc.This manager role demands a blend of strategic insight, project management expertise, and robust collaboration skills, all essential in consulting.
